healthcare The program emphasizes practical skills alongside theoretical knowledge preparing graduates for a diverse range of roles within the nursing profession Program Highlights Curriculum The Bachelor of Nursing at Flinders University typically spans three years of fulltime study Key components often include Foundation Courses These build a solid foundation in anatomy physiology pharmacology and patient assessment techniques The program also covers foundational concepts in nursing theory and practice Clinical placements A significant portion of the program involves clinical placements in various healthcare settings These are crucial for gaining practical experience and developing essential skills under supervision Expect exposure to different patient populations and healthcare environments Specialization Options While the core curriculum is consistent Flinders might offer specializations or elective options in areas like mental health nursing community health or specific age groups Advanced Studies For students aiming for advanced nursing roles or further research there may be opportunities for honourslevel study Career Prospects Potential Roles Graduates of the Flinders University Bachelor of Nursing program are wellpositioned for a range of rewarding career paths including Registered Nurse The most direct path for graduates Registered Nurses can work in hospitals aged care facilities community health centers and private practices Midwife Depending on further qualification some graduates may have pathways leading to midwifery roles Nurse Educator Graduates can utilize their skills and knowledge to educate future nurses and enhance professional development within healthcare institutions Healthcare Research The strong research focus at Flinders creates opportunities for nurses to engage in research projects and contribute to advancements in the field Specialised Nursing Roles With further experience and qualifications graduates can pursue roles in areas like critical care oncology or mental health nursing Practical Tips for Prospective Students 5 Research Clinical Placement Locations Understand which hospitals and healthcare facilities
